Title: The Transformative Influence of Biogas in Rural Life: A Sustainable Pathway to Prosperity
Introduction
In rural areas across the globe, access to reliable energy sources remains a critical challenge. However, the advent of biogas technology has brought about a transformative shift in rural life. Biogas, produced through the anaerobic digestion of organic waste, has emerged as a game-changer, offering rural communities a sustainable pathway to prosperity. This article explores the multifaceted influence of biogas in rural life, encompassing economic, social, and environmental aspects.And also checking the chances of biogas plant for home.
Economic Empowerment
In rural settings where conventional energy sources are scarce or costly, biogas provides a locally-sourced and renewable alternative. By harnessing the potential of organic waste from agricultural residues, livestock manure, and kitchen scraps, rural households can generate biogas for cooking, heating, and lighting needs. This self-reliance on energy fosters economic empowerment by reducing energy expenditure and freeing up financial resources for other vital necessities.
Furthermore, surplus biogas can be utilized for income-generating activities. Setting up biogas-based micro-enterprises, such as small-scale electricity generation, biogas-powered vehicles, or producing organic fertilizer from the digestate, opens up new avenues for rural entrepreneurship and income diversification.
Improved Living Standards
In rural areas, traditional cooking methods using wood or biomass often lead to indoor air pollution, negatively impacting health, particularly for women and children. Biogas adoption eliminates the need for such harmful practices, leading to improved indoor air quality and better health outcomes for rural families. With cleaner and safer cooking environments, respiratory illnesses reduce, enabling communities to lead healthier lives.
Additionally, access to biogas-powered lighting extends productive hours, benefiting education and livelihood opportunities for rural residents. Students can study after dark, and farmers can continue their agricultural tasks, contributing to overall social and economic development.
Enhanced Agricultural Productivity
The nutrient-rich digestate, a by-product of the biogas production process, serves as an organic fertilizer. When applied to farmlands, it enhances soil fertility and promotes sustainable agriculture. Improved soil health leads to higher crop yields, bolstering food security and providing economic stability to rural farming communities.
Moreover, the continuous supply of organic fertilizer reduces dependency on chemical inputs, lowering input costs for farmers. As a result, the adoption of biogas not only boosts agricultural productivity but also promotes eco-friendly and sustainable farming practices.
Waste Management and Environmental Conservation
Rural areas often grapple with improper waste disposal, leading to environmental degradation and health hazards. Biogas technology addresses this challenge by converting organic waste into biogas and digestate. By diverting waste from open dumping or burning, biogas plants play a vital role in waste management, reducing greenhouse gas emissions and mitigating environmental pollution.
The use of biogas as a clean energy source contributes to combating climate change by lowering carbon emissions, fostering sustainable development in rural regions.
Conclusion
The influence of biogas in rural life is profound, transcending various aspects of economic, social, and environmental development. By promoting energy independence, improving living standards, enhancing agricultural productivity, and conserving the environment, biogas technology has become an empowering tool for rural communities worldwide.
To fully unleash the transformative potential of biogas, governments, non-governmental organizations, and private stakeholders must collaborate to provide technical assistance, financial support, and capacity building to rural communities. Embracing biogas in rural life is not just a means to address energy challenges; it is a powerful catalyst for sustainable growth, enabling rural communities to carve a brighter and more prosperous future.

Biogas in Kerala
Kerala, a state in India, has been actively promoting biogas technology as part of its efforts to promote sustainable energy and waste management practices. Biogas in Kerala is mainly focused on converting organic waste into renewable energy, which helps reduce greenhouse gas emissions and provides a clean energy source for various applications.
Here are some key points about biogas in Kerala:
Government Initiatives: The Government of Kerala has initiated various programs and incentives to promote the adoption of biogas technology. These initiatives aim to encourage households, institutions, and industries to set up biogas plants for organic waste treatment and energy generation.
Biogas Plants: Biogas plants in Kerala are typically of the fixed dome type, which is suitable for individual households and small-scale applications. These plants use organic waste, such as kitchen waste, animal manure, and agricultural residues, as feedstock to produce biogas.
Community Biogas Plants: In addition to individual household-level biogas plants, some community-based biogas projects have also been established in Kerala. These projects cater to multiple households or institutions in a locality, making it more cost-effective and efficient.
Energy Generation: Biogas produced from anaerobic digestion can be used for various purposes, including cooking, heating, and electricity generation. Biogas-based electricity generation can be particularly beneficial in remote areas where grid connectivity is limited.
Waste Management: Biogas technology plays a vital role in managing organic waste effectively. By diverting organic waste from landfills and converting it into biogas, the state can reduce the environmental impact of waste disposal.
Government Support: The government's support for renewable energy and waste management projects helps promote the adoption of biogas technology. Financial incentives, subsidies, and technical support are often provided to individuals and organizations interested in setting up biogas plants.

How Portable Biogas Plants Work
A portable biogas plant is a small-scale anaerobic digester that utilizes microorganisms to break down organic waste in the absence of oxygen. This process, called anaerobic digestion, produces biogas, which primarily consists of methane and carbon dioxide. The plant comprises an airtight container that can hold organic waste such as kitchen scraps, agricultural residues, and animal manure.
The working principle is as follows:
Step 1: Feedstock Input - Organic waste is collected and fed into the biogas plant. It is essential to have a proper mix of nitrogen-rich (e.g., food waste) and carbon-rich (e.g., agricultural waste) materials for efficient decomposition.
Step 2: Anaerobic Digestion - Once the waste is inside the container, it undergoes anaerobic digestion. Anaerobic bacteria, naturally present in the waste, break down the organic matter into simpler compounds.
Step 3: Biogas Production - As the organic matter decomposes, biogas is released. The majority of the biogas produced is methane, which is a potent greenhouse gas, but when captured and used as fuel, it prevents its release into the atmosphere.
Step 4: Biogas Collection - The biogas is collected in a storage chamber and can be used directly for cooking or heating.
Step 5: Residue - The residue left after the digestion process is a nutrient-rich slurry that can be used as organic fertilizer.

Challenges and Considerations
While portable biogas plants offer numerous benefits, some challenges and considerations should be addressed:
a. Space Constraints: As these plants are portable, the size may limit the amount of waste they can handle, affecting the biogas production capacity.
b. Waste Segregation: Proper segregation of organic waste is crucial to maintain the efficiency of the biogas plant.
c. Maintenance: Regular maintenance and monitoring are necessary to ensure optimal functioning and prevent potential issues.
d. Initial Investment: The upfront cost of setting up a portable biogas plant might deter some homeowners, but the long-term benefits can outweigh this investment.
